Output 2160c2939df89a7558c9ae529abfc072498cb719274e309c913f661ef4e42e9e:2

value
22932609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c64d7a7a83826883a6d2c3b50c43e1ec51eee11 OP_EQUAL
address
2NGFm5H5vo5NccSSKXuhCvpndq3y18weZbA
transaction
2160c2939df89a7558c9ae529abfc072498cb719274e309c913f661ef4e42e9e